The essential factors of an official account are readers comments, visitor volume, and article updates. It is important to answer readers comments timely. By answering reader comments, the account is able to gain readers because the reader may feel included. Data of visitor volume can increase attention to the changes of interests. If visitors highly increases, then it would be better to post more related topics. If visitors decreases, the group needs to explore some more interesting topics to raise the number of visitors. Last but not least, constant updates are the most important factor to be a professional account. While I was reading psychology articles in the afternoon, I found an interesting topic which talks about vegetarian diets lead to depressive symptoms.
The article states that vegetarian diets normally point to health benefit like cardiovascular. It tries to determine the connections between significant depressive symptoms in men and vegetarian dietary habits. Through the experience, the data includes 9668 male shows that non-vegetarians have lower depression scores than vegetarians. The conclusion suggests that nutritional deficiencies may explain the reasons. Resource: Hibbeln, J. R., Northstone, K., Evans, J., & Golding, J. (2017). Vegetarian diets and depressive symptoms among men. Journal of Affective Disorders, 225, 13
